Hard and Worrying Recovery Process

Postby Irish Lad 34 » Mon Dec 01, 2025 8:01 pm

I'm 19 days post-op. I've been left fully deflated. Swelling and bruising is all mostly gone and was never much of a serious issue.

I've had the penis pointed up for nearly 3 weeks and I'm fed up with that.

But now what's worrying me is I have less girth now than what I had 2 weeks ago. It's mostly shrunk at the base. It also just generally feels so plastic and artificial, not meaty at all like a normal penis. The base of my penis has a worse looking shape and a good deal less girth in it now than it did 2 weeks ago.

I'm due to be cleared for cycling when I see the surgeon again on Thursday and it couldn't come quicker. All this lying around with my hands tied around my back like this has been exhausting. I'm very eager to cycle now to try and regain shape and size. I'm down a good bit of length, girth and the shape is not looking nice at this stage. I'll be devastated if it does not dramatically improve for the better.

Re: Hard and Worrying Recovery Process

Postby wolfpacker » Tue Dec 02, 2025 8:14 am

Your girth that has gone down since the week after surgery is probably just the swelling getting better over time as you heal. You're right that the penis will feel more plasticky in some ways, after all you do have two big plastic tubes inside your penis now. This is the tradeoff in order to be able to have sex again.

Re: Hard and Worrying Recovery Process

Postby Ephi82 » Tue Dec 02, 2025 5:41 pm

There’s often mis information here.

You should start cycling when the expert, the surgeon, tells you it is time to do so. We all heal differently, and he is going to tell you when YOU have healed sufficiently and it is safe to begin stretching the tissues.

Waiting until your doctor tells you to start cycling WILL NOT impact the eventual restoration of the size and girth of your penis!

The other thing to know is that it will take weeks of cycling time to get to the point where your implant is fully fully inflated and providing you with largest penis your tissues and anatomy.

I pretty much maxed out mine about seven months after surgery. I cycled every night from about 4 weeks post op, so it does take time, but during that time, I again had the ability to get and maintain an erection and had lots and lots of very pleasurable sex!

Give yourself time!
